14Glossary
gene delivery methods
Techniques used to introduce genetic material into cells, such as viral vectors or electroporation.
dermal fibroblasts
Connective tissue cells found in the dermis layer of skin that play a role in wound healing and structural support.
luciferase genes
Genes responsible for producing luciferase, an enzyme that catalyzes light emission when combined with its substrate.
